Description
Features
Windows 10 operating system
Windows 10 brings back the Start Menu from Windows 7 and introduces new features, like the Edge Web browser that lets you markup Web pages on your screen. Learn more ›
14" Full HD display with 120Hz refresh rate
The 1920 x 1080 resolution boasts impressive color and clarity. Energy-efficient LED backlight.
AMD Ryzen 9 4900HS Mobile Processor
The ultimate in performance for elite gaming and content creation. 8 high-performance 7nm Zen 2 cores optimized for pairing with high performance discrete GPUs. Great for gaming, intensive image and video editing, and streaming and recording at the same time.
16GB system memory for intense multitasking and gaming
Reams of high-bandwidth DDR4 RAM to smoothly run your graphics-heavy PC games and video-editing applications, as well as numerous programs and browser tabs all at once.
Solid State Drive (PCI-e)
Save files fast and store more data. With massive amounts of storage and advanced communication power, PCI-e SSDs are great for major gaming applications, multiple servers, daily backups, and more.
NVIDIA GeForce RTX 2060 Max-Q graphics
Backed by 6GB GDDR6 dedicated video memory for an ultrafast, advanced GPU to fuel your games.
Virtual Reality Ready
This computer has the required specs to run Virtual Reality hardware and software and is compatible with Oculus Rift, HTC Vive, and Windows Mixed Reality Ultra.
Speakers with Smart AMP Technology and Dolby Atmos
Two 2.5W speakers produce incredible Dolby Atmos sound for immersive movies, games, music, and more.
Weighs 3.64 lbs. and measures 0.7" thin
Ultrathin and ultralight for maximum portability, featuring a smaller screen size and omitting the DVD/CD drive to achieve the compact form factor. 4-cell lithium-ion battery.
HDMI output expands your viewing options
Connect to an HDTV or high-def monitor to set up two screens side by side or just see more of the big picture.
Wireless/Wired connectivity (WiFi 6 - 802.11 ax)
Flexible, dual-band connectivity w/ greater reliability thanks to two data streams and antennas. Connect to a Wi-Fi router to experience GB Wi-Fi speeds nearly 3X faster vs. standard Wi-Fi 5 w/ improved responsiveness for even more devices.
Chiclet keyboard with white backlight
Allows you to enjoy comfortable and accurate typing, even in dim lighting.
Basic software package included
30-days trial of Microsoft Office 365.
Additional port
Headphone/microphone combo jack.
Note: This laptop does not include a built-in DVD/CD drive.

Premium slim & affordable performance beast
Posted .Pros mentioned:Design, Performance, PortableAsus ROG Zephyrus G14 is a premium slim super powerful gaming laptop that ASUS has built with no compromise on build quality or performance. This laptop features AMD Ryzen 9 4900HS Series with 8 Cores/16 Threads. HS series processor is targeted towards gamers and content creators with high performance and great battery life. There are 2 other models with low- and high-end specifications compared to this model. Higher end model which is slightly expensive ($1999) has anime matrix LED & QHD 60Hz display and lower/base end model ($1050) has Ryzen 7 4800 HS, 8GB RAM, 512 GB SSD. I suggest to get this model if you are looking for better performance and to me the higher end model with QHD is an overkill for 14inch laptop. What is in the box: Asus ROG ZEPHYRUS G14 laptop, 180W Power adapter, Manual/warranty sheets. Measurement & Weight: It measures 12.8 x 8.7 x 0.7 inches (32.5 x 22.1 x 1.8cm) and weighs 3.5 pounds (1.6kg). Display: 14 inch Full HD (1920 x 1080) IPS-level panel, 120Hz. Color: Comes in 2 different colors. Moonlight white & Eclipse Gray. I received the Moonlight white color and its made of magnesium alloy which looks very cool and durable. Design: Lid on this laptop is unique, with a diagonal cut separating two portions and a series of small holes. There is also an emblem at the left of the lid for “Republic of Gamers, Est 2006”. This 14 inch display has a thin bezel with white backlighting on the keyboard. It lacks RGB backlighting unlike other gaming laptops. Also, the keyboard and trackpad is of silver color and not white as exterior. Not sure why ASUS went with 2 colors for this laptop but it looks good. Asus also used the same ErgoLift hinge that was in Zenbooks where the bottom of the laptop lift up at a slight angle when opened fully. This is a great design to open the laptop in one hand and very useful for typing both ergonomically and for air flow/heat expulsion. Couple of grills on the top, bottom and both sides of laptop for great ventilation to reduce heat due to gaming. Windows 10 was preinstalled and upon initial boot and with few questions like country and keyboard selection it asked to login to my Microsoft account and once done, it started downloading firmware and updating windows. Performance: This is great laptop with mind-blowing performance on a small 14 inch form factor for gamers. With 8 cores and 16 threads this AMD Ryzen 4900 HS CPU is designed for gamers in mind and for users with multitasking/content creators. During my daily usage for the past week, no issues working with multiple tabs on the chrome browser and also on the Microsoft IE browser. It automatically switches to modes when it’s not connected to power source and working on battery for efficient battery life. I have attached my benchmark pictures from Cinebench and as you can see it clearly boasts in performance compared to other laptops in test. Performs the best in multicore test compared to single core test but its performance on a portable 14 inch is never seen before on any gaming laptops. Great work by AMD and ASUS for achieving this great performance. Also, this laptop comes with 1TB of SSD storage that is plenty for content creators or for gamers. Armoury Crate software is easy to load with the dedicated hotkey on the top of the keyboard and its very convenient to change the performance mode of the windows from silent, performance, turbo and manual. Software provides a great dashboard of the system performance from CPU Stats, GPU Stats, Fan Speed, Memory and Storage details at a quick glance and tweak if required. Also, it has various settings and profiles(see attached pic). Charger/Ports: On the left side of the laptop you have the power port, HDMI 2.0 port, USB 3.2 Gen 2 Type-C port and headphone jack. On the right side you have a Kensington lock slot, 2 - USB 3.1 Gen Type-A ports, USB Gen2 3.2 Type C Port. You can also use USB C to charge the laptop battery using a 65W power adapter (not included) for greater flexibility and to charge any compatible smartphones or portable devices. I used my Dell XPS 13 inch laptop USB C power adaptor and charges well and will come handy during travel where you don’t need to carry the power brick 180w charger. If you need fast charging then recommend using the 180 W charger that comes with the laptop to save time. Also, it lacks Thunderbolt 3 ports and it may be due to Intel proprietary issues. Battery: It is advertised that battery will last up to 10.7 hours video playback and up to 9.5hours web browsing. In my testing, it was pretty close to 10 hours of video playback under minimal brightness and it lasted close to 9+ hours on standard web browsing without the need to charge or connect to power source. Very impressive and didn’t expect a phenomenal battery life on a gaming laptop. Also, another great feature is to charge from portable battery packs when you are on the road where you don’t carry the huge adapter. Keyboard and Trackpad: G14 has a great full functionality chicklet keyboard with some dedicated hotkeys for volume buttons, microphone mute and ROG Armoury Crate software button. Also, another cool feature this laptop features is the fingerprint login on the power button. This is one of the best feature that all laptop in the coming days should implement for the ease of use. Once fingerprint is configured for various users, just with the power button it recognizes the fingerprint and logs in to that windows user profile. Great security, peace of mind and ease of use N-Key switches. Touchpad (4.1 x 2.4 inch) is surprisingly good and has good right/left click. One negative is the backlighting on the keyboard. Not very bright. It may be due to silver color blending with white lighting but it does lack the RGB lighting as other gaming laptops on the market. Also, a mute button for speaker would have been a great add-on. Speaker & Mic: Compared to other laptops I own, this one has the best audio due to the virtual 5.1.2 channel surround sound. It has 2 front facing 2.5 W speakers on both sides below the keyboard. Due to Dolby Atmos technology, sound quality is greatly optimized and sounds great when watching movies on Netflix or prime videos or playing games. Great job by Asus on the placement design of the speaker/tweeters firing directly at the user. It has got array microphones and works great for calls. Camera: No camera on this device. Not sure why Asus decided not to have a camera on a gaming laptop. If you are looking for a laptop with front facing camera for gaming or for video calls (zoom/skype) then you are out of luck and have to use external camera. Pros: Great Battery life (approx. 9.8 - 10 hours); Excellent Performance for gaming in slim sleek portable design; Great 120Hz display; Dolby Atmos audio; Fingerprint sensor power button; dedicated hotkeys for volume buttons, microphone mute. Cons: Missing Camera/Webcam & Ethernet port; not effective Keyboard backlight. Verdict: This is a great slim portable gaming laptop on the market with excellent performance, high quality built, audio, display, screen size and battery life. If you are in the market for a gaming laptop that delivers better performance then you will not be disappointed at the price point it offers except that it misses the webcam feature. Highly recommend for its performance, price and compact size over other brands in the market.

So much gaming power in such a small package
Posted .It is really hard to believe so much gaming power is in this small Asus ROG Zephyrus G14 laptop. If you were to compare this laptop to other 14” laptops on dimensions alone, it isn’t the smallest or lightest. Still it is amazing how small and light this laptop is considering the specs of the hardware. The 8-core Ryzen 9 4900HS processor, 120Hz FHD display, GeForce RTX 2060 6GB GDDR6 graphics, 16GB of DDR4 system memory and a 1TB PCIe NVMe SSD is a powerful combination. Considering the small 14” display size, for gaming I prefer the 120Hz refresh rate of this FHD display instead of the 60Hz refresh rate of the QHD display in the more expensive model that includes the AniMe matrix panel. The laptop is quiet and stays cool during casual use like browsing the web, checking email or working in office apps. When you are playing games, the fans make quite a bit of noise. You won’t notice if you wear a headset while gaming. The display hinge design lifts the back of the laptop off the desk to allow better airflow under the laptop. Air is drawn in through 5 vents in the bottom of the laptop and exhausts through vents on the left and right sides and along the hinge. The angle also feels better while typing. The power button has a fingerprint scanner and it takes about 12 seconds from off to logged into windows (after setting up fingerprint sign-in). The fingerprint scanner isn’t as good as a flagship smart phone, but it recognizes my fingerprint more consistently than my Dell 2n1. A couple of gripes to get out of the way. No webcam. I hardly ever use webcams in laptops or tablets, but I’d rather have a crappy camera I could use if needed vs NO webcam at all. Quite a few people working from home given recent events and a webcam would offer flexibility. Another gripe is the keyboard backlight. When the backlight is on, there isn’t enough contrast between the color of the keyboard and the illuminated characters. It can be easier to see the characters with the backlight off. Hard to show with a photo. This is probably less of an issue with the darker gray models because those keys are dark, and the backlight should be easier to see with more contrast. The backlight has three brightness settings, but the light is uneven, some keys are better lit than others. There is also a lot of glare visible under the keys. I like the response of the keyboard but I’m not a fan of the font used on the keys. There are 4 dedicated special keys above the keyboard. Volume down, volume up, toggle microphone and Armoury Crate application launcher. The secondary actions of the function keys F1-F12 are speaker on/off, previous track, play/pause, next track, toggle fan mode, screen capture, decrease display brightness, increase display brightness, toggle display mode, enable/disable touchpad, Sleep mode and Airplane mode. Function + up arrow increases brightness for the backlit keyboard and Function + down arrow decreases brightness. Small but nice touch pad. You can move the cursor around the 1920x1080 desktop without the need to reorient your fingers often. The speakers sound good, better than average. The two 2.5W speakers each have down facing openings on the bottom of the laptop and upward facing openings on either side of the keyboard. The sound is very clear, better than two of our laptops but not as good as another one we have. When I’m listening to music, I tend to use Bluetooth speakers or headphones and when I’m gaming, I use a headset. The left side has a heat exhaust close to the hinge so the power (DC) port is dead center on the left side. Next is the HDMI port, USB 3.2 Gen 2 Type-C port and Headphone/Headset/Microphone jack. The USB Type-C port on the left side can be used to connect external monitors up to 3840x2160. It can also be used as a backup power input when the battery is above 5% but won’t provide enough power for gaming. The right side has a security slot closest to the hinge, then another heat exhaust. There are two USB 3.2 Gen 1 ports (Type-A) and one USB 3.2 Gen 2 Type-C port. The Moonlight White cover looks nice and stands out but nothing about the laptop screams gaming laptop. My main daily productivity laptop is a 15.6” 2n1 and I can’t get over how nice and light this Asus gaming PC is, yet it is so much faster and capable. It is tempting to use the Asus as my daily, but it will remain our dedicated gaming laptop.

Best piece of tech I've ever purchased.
|Posted .Features
Quality5 out of 5Value5 out of 5Ease of Use5 out of 5Absolutely awesome! The performance, build quality, battery life, and portability culminate into one of the most well rounded laptops I've ever used. In terms of performance the 4900HS is truly an engineering feat the 7nm process the chip is based on sips power and packs a huge punch as for the GPU the RTX 2060 Max Q is a good pairing with the 1080p display I've been able to play any game with the graphics maxed out only exception has been cyberpunk 2077 but I found a nice balance and I'm able to have nearly everything on the high setting with ray tracing enabled for lighting, shadows, and reflections while maintaining a frame rate above 30. The 1080p 120hz ips panel is fantastic and relatively color accurate, it utilizes AMD's freesync technology which syncs the display refresh rate with the frame rate in game resulting in an extremely smooth feeling display. Keyboard I've had no issues with this far, the keys are nice and clicky and feel responsive. I knew going in the backlighting was a low point particularly on the white model but my unit has uniform lighting therefore it's not an issue for me although I do find the keys to be more visible with the back lighting disabled under certain lighting conditions. Lacks a webcam not a deal breaker for me as I don't frequently use one but if you do I'd consider buying an external cam or looking elsewhere. The finger print unlock is located on the power button and has worked the majority of the time I'd say 90% of the time when it has failed logging in is as simple as typing in your pin a mild inconvenience but in my opinion completely forgivable. The speaker are some of the best both in terms of volume and clarity plus dolby atmos although I can't speak to much on it as I haven't utilized it much this far. In conclusion I've not experienced a sliver of buyers remorse which surprised myself as the price isn't exactly budget oriented but in a way it is as it's such a performer. I'd highly recommend, 5 out of 5 stars.

Q: QuestionAnyone getting that black screen problem that is occurring for many owners of that laptop? Mine has been happening once a day and it occurs out of nowhere. Screen goes black and sound stops. Pretty much the system just stops and no input works.
Asked by Owner.
- A:Answer Yes! mine has done it a few times, only when I am surfing the web. It doesn't happen when I am playing games. There are several threads on Reddit about it. From one of the posts: It's believed to be something to do with the drivers on the Radeon chip. if you press Windows+shift+ctrl+b it'll perk the computer back up because it actually boots the drivers again on the chip. Most haven't had issues with it while running games(since it switches to the RTX, and it's a Radeon issue.) Also try turning Freesync off in the radeon chip settings, it's under Radeon Lite(in your programs). I just found this Reddit reference tonight, and have not yet had a chance to try the " press Windows+shift+ctrl+b" option yet,, so I don't know if it works yet. (But even if it does, that's not he long term fix I'm looking for. I've had this laptop for 5 days now and love it, but the screen suddenly going blank it frustrating! Enough to the point that I'm thinking of returning while I still can!
